Serving 602 students in grades 6-8, Prince David Kawananakoa Middle School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Hawaii for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 35% (which is lower than the Hawaii state average of 39%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 57% (which is higher than the Hawaii state average of 52%).
The student-teacher ratio of 14:1 is equal to the Hawaii state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 99% of the student body (majority Asian), which is higher than the Hawaii state average of 89% (majority Asian).
